Costa Mesa California Statement Regarding Paternity is an official document that establishes the legal relationship between a father and a child. This statement is necessary to determine various legal rights and responsibilities associated with paternity, such as child support, custody, visitation, and inheritance rights. In Costa Mesa, California, there are two main types of statements regarding paternity that individuals may encounter: 1. Declaration of Paternity: A Declaration of Paternity is a legal document signed voluntarily by both parents to establish paternity if they are not married. This statement is often completed at the hospital shortly after the child's birth or can be signed later at the child support agency. It allows both parents to add the father's name to the birth certificate, granting the child certain legal rights and entitlements. A Declaration of Paternity is a legally binding document and can only be challenged in court under specific circumstances. 2. Petition to Establish Paternity: A Petition to Establish Paternity is a legal action that can be filed by either the mother or the alleged father to establish paternity. This type of statement is necessary when the parents are unable to reach an agreement or dispute the biological relationship between the alleged father and the child. Once the petition is filed, the court may order genetic testing to determine paternity. If paternity is confirmed, the court will then issue a statement regarding paternity, which legally establishes the father-child relationship and establishes parental rights and obligations. In both types of statements regarding paternity in Costa Mesa, California, it is crucial to consult with an attorney who specializes in family law to ensure that the process is conducted correctly and to protect all parties' rights and interests.
